Abstract

A flood barrier includes two brackets (3) which are permanently screw-fixed to the styles of an external door-frame (2) at ground level. When in use a plywood board (4) slides in a downward direction between the two brackets to block the doorway. The board has ribbed, rubber sealing strips (figures C and D) which are fitted to the bottom edge and to both sides of the inner edge by means of self-adhesion and/or staples. The barrier is fitted between the two brackets with the sealing strips facing the door and held in place by means of three bolts (figure D). The bolts are tightened to compress the sealing strips at the sides of the barrier and downward pressure compresses the seal on the base so that the joints are watertight.

Description

HOMECARE FLOOD BARRIER.
Description/Function.
A device that is fixed to the external door frames of properties in areas of flood risks.
It consists of two galvanized brackets, marine quality plywood, sealing strips fixed to the reverse side of the plywood, all heldin place - under compression - by the s/steel bolts.
The two brackets are screw-fixed to the door frame legs. They can be painted/stained to match the frame and left in position permanently. The board is slipped into the grooves in the brackets (with the sealing strips facing the door) . Downward pressure will seal the base, tightening of the bolts seal the door frames.
When not in use, the board takes very little store space.

Note Sizes of the brackets and barrier are according to the requirements of the individual property.
Modern houses have a standard 840mum width door requiring a standard 880mm barrier to be fitted. Standard height will be 600mm.
If a Really high flood level is imminent, a second barrier and brackets can be fixed above the first.
